This compares to 56 calories per hour seated!) Traditional exercise bikes use brake pads or belts to add resistance resulting in noise, jerky pedal motion and the need for routine maintenance. A magnetic resistance exercise bike provides smooth quiet pedal motion, without the use of tension belts, chains or pads. Tension is created using a magnet close to an aluminum flywheel, via the resistance knob. The magnet never touches the surface of the fly wheel, so there is no jerking while pedaling, no noisy apparatus, and no belts to change to increase resistance. I've waited a few months before reviewing this, and the first thing to say is it is still in one piece and still being used. So straight away it's an improvement on other pieces of home exercise equipment I've bought over the years. So far it has proved itself to be durable, nothing has broken or fallen off. The robust construction does mean it is quite heavy, and some folk (eg with back problems) might want to be cautious about how they lift if off the floor.The good news for me has been that when pedalling it with the feet it hasn't aggravated my dodgy knees. In fact I think I have had less knee pain since I've been using it though this might be coincidental. Using it with hands on the pedals initially caused quite painful stiffness in the neck and shoulders so I'm careful not to overdo using it like this - and I had to experiment to find a comfortable position which for me involves sitting on the floor rather than having the thing on a table or similar - I realise this wouldn't suit everyone. The resistance is adjustable but I find that when using it with my feet I don't notice a great difference, although it is more noticeable when using hands. A person who is younger or fitter than me would probably find this equipment doesn't offer enough of a challenge, but for the more mature person looking to take gentle exercise at home I would say this piece of kit is worth a try.
